My proximity sensor stopped working years ago. I stopped bothering to search for a fix because I could never find one online.
A few months ago, my screen started lifting so I figured my battery was starting to swell. I bought a kit and replaced my battery and now, after a few days, I just noticed my Always-On was actually on. And my voice messages in WhatsApp don't freak out and kill the screen. And my screen doesn't immediately go black when I start a phone call. It's great!
Idk if changing the battery was a direct fix or if maybe I rattled something the right way to fix the sensor, but I figured it'd be worth mentioning if anyone has experienced this fix before, or if anyone is willing to try it.
Also my battery life is like brand new so that's been pretty awesome as well. It's like having a new phone again (I buy phones very sporadically)
